Voya Investment Management LLC lessened its holdings in shares of Joby Aviation, Inc. (NYSE:JOBY - Free Report) by 16.9%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 974,352 shares of the company's stock after selling 197,736 shares during the period. Voya Investment Management LLC owned about 0.13% of Joby Aviation worth $7,921,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Joby Aviation

Joby Aviation, Inc, a vertically integrated air mobility company, engages in building an electric vertical takeoff and landing aircraft optimized to deliver air transportation as a service. The company intends to build an aerial ridesharing service, as well as developing an application-based platform that will enable consumers to book rides.
